Physical properties

Gray, coarse-grained, dull to weakly sparkly, with rounded weathered surfaces and possible feldspar/quartz grains. Typical hardness is about 6–7 Mohs; massive texture and poor cleavage overall, though feldspar cleavage may be visible.

Formation & geological history

Formed by slow crystallization of silica-rich magma deep underground, generally during Precambrian to Phanerozoic continental crust formation; surface weathering rounded the fragment.

Uses & applications

Commonly used as crushed stone, aggregate, paving, countertops, monuments, and building stone; ordinary hand specimens have little commercial value.

Field identification & locations

Look for interlocking visible grains: glassy gray quartz, white or pink feldspar, and black mica. Common worldwide, especially in continental shield and mountain regions; a fresh broken surface is more diagnostic than the weathered exterior.
